Basil Chicken

Basil chicken is a renowned dish which can be served in various ways, be it grilled, roasted, or stir-fried. Originating from Asia, it became popular worldwide because of its flavor-packed and healthful composition. The chicken is marinated in a mix of aromatic herbs and spices with fresh basil being the core ingredient, lending a delightful aroma and taste. This dish makes for an easy, yet gourmet meal that can be prepared at home. Its versatility allows for pairing with various sides like rice, noodles, or salad. Combined with a balanced nutritional profile, basil chicken is a perfect choice for a hearty weeknight dinner.

Basil Chicken FAQ
Typically, the common questions when cooking Basil Chicken revolve around the choice of chicken, the type of basil, marinating time and proper cooking techniques. People often go wrong in marinating the chicken for too little time or overcooking the chicken, which can result in a dry and flavorless dish. The trick for maximum flavor is allowing the chicken to marinate for a good duration in a blend of aromatic fresh basil and other spices. It is also important to use fresh basil leaves as they give the most robust flavor. Stir-fry the chicken on medium-high heat to cook it thoroughly yet keep it juicy. For a delicious Basil Chicken, toss in some basil leaves towards the end of the cooking process for an extra punch of flavor. To ensure juicy and tender chicken, avoid overcooking. Marinate your chicken in advance, if possible overnight, for the flavors to really penetrate into the chicken. Fun tip: you can add some crushed peanuts or cashews for an added crunch and added flavor profile. Pair it with jasmine rice or noodles to turn it into a full meal.
